Stocks That Were In News On January 28, 2016
The 30-share benchmark index ended the trade at 24469.57, lower by 22 points, while the NSE Nifty was at 7424.65, down by 13.10 points.
On the global front, Asian peers ended the day on a mixed note, while European counters were trading on a positive note.

Bharti Infratel, the tower infrastructure arm of Bharti group has reported a growth of 11.5 per cent in its consolidated net profit after taxes (PAT) at Rs 565.4 crore for the third quarter ended December 31, 2015
The stock ended the day at Rs 369, lower by 3.18 per cent on BSE. It touched an intraday low at Rs 361 during the trade.

Punj Lloyd said that it has received 459 km of the 48' dia TANAP Gas Pipeline in Turkey worth Rs 2,780 crore ($409 million) in Joint Venture (JV) with Limak (50:50 share).
The stock ended the day at Rs 25.60, higher by 6.44 per cent on BSE. It touched an intraday high at Rs 26.15 during the trade.
